A chiminea can bring warmth and a roaring fire to your backyard. Think about your space and how you intend to use it when shopping for the perfect chiminea. For example, if you are planning to grill, pick a model with grill grates and the ability to move logs easily. You also want to ensure you can comfortably sit near the fire without breathing in smoky smoke. In addition to assessing your environment and whether you will require storing the chiminea during freezing temperatures, you should choose the material you want the chiminea to be made from. Clay models tend to be traditional and less expensive but can break easily or shatter in a freeze. Steel chimineas are stronger but they can rust if they are not properly coated with a weatherproof finish. Cast iron is heavy and requires more care however, it can last for an extended period of time, forming an attractive patina over time. Finally casting aluminum is a costlier alternative, but it is durable and designed to disperse heat well.

Chimineas have chimneys that channel smoke and ash away unlike fire pits. These portable outdoor heat sources can be made of clay, steel, and cast iron in a wide variety of styles. Some are updated takes on traditional clay chimineas, whereas others are designed to look rustic and weathered, creating a beautiful patina over time. Most chimineas feature an open fire pit and chimney to direct smoke up and a screen or Biggest Chiminea door to shield pets and other people from falling embers. Some chimineas also include extra features, such as log storage trays or 360-degree screens that allow people to see the flames from a variety of angles.
When choosing the most powerful chiminea, think about the overall size of your space as well as the style and dimensions of the furniture you're planning to use it with. The larger chimineas will generate more heat but are heavier and more difficult to transport. Since they have tall chimneys and are typically large, buyers must ensure that their chiminea will not come into contact with any flammable objects like an awning or the deck floor.
Another aspect to consider when shopping for a chiminea large is how much maintenance and upkeep it will require. Most chimineas can be cleaned with the help of a garden hose, however some models require professional cleaning services. Some chimineas have to be painted or refinished regularly depending on their design and material. Additionally, if the model you choose has chimneys, they should be protected with a cap to prevent rain from getting in and corroding the inside of the chimney.
